Taxonomy Auswahl anpassen
Eingetragen von dreamcracker (31)
am 01.05.2011 - 19:28 Uhr in
am 01.05.2011 - 19:28 Uhr in
Hallo, ich habe bei der Taxonomy Auswahl Auswahlkästchen gewählt, das sieht natürlich alles ein bisschen mies aus, gibt es eine möglichkeit, die einzelnen Auswahlmöglichkeiten vom Style anzupassen?
meine Liste (so sehr unübersichtlich):
- Anmelden oder Registrieren um Kommentare zu schreiben
Wie möchtest du diese Ansicht
am 01.05.2011 - 19:35 Uhr
Wie möchtest du diese Ansicht denn gestylt haben ? Ein Weg wäre wohl über CSS zu gehen - da lässt sich vom Design her dann schon alles ein bissel übersichtlicher gestalten ( einzelene Elemente floaten lassen / feste Breite ).
Ein weiterer Weg wäre ein AutoComplete Feld für das Taxonomy Feld als Feld-"Darstellung" zu wählen. Dann würdest du dem Nutzer nur ein Feld zeigen - bei Eingabe der ersten Zeichen des Begriffs steht dieser dann zur Auswahl . Über ein Autocomplete Feld lässt sich dann auch eine Mehrfachauswahl treffen.
SteffenR
Also am liebsten wäre mir bei
am 01.05.2011 - 19:42 Uhr
Also am liebsten wäre mir bei dieser Ansicht, dass jede Farbe auch in der Farbe dargestellt wird.
Ist das möglich?
Möglich wäre dies - könntest
am 01.05.2011 - 19:50 Uhr
Möglich wäre dies - könntest du über CSS machen, sofern auf den einzelnen Taxonomy Terms CSS-Klassen liegen, du dann formatieren kannst.
Schau dir die Seite am Besten mal mit Firebug an - mit diesem Firefox Addon kannst du Seitenelemente "untersuchen" und dann - falls vorhanden - die CSS Klassen auslesen. In deinem Theme müsstest du diese Klassen dann entsprechend formatieren - sprich eine Hintergrundfarbe setzen.
SteffenR
Ok, die klassen habe ich
am 01.05.2011 - 21:00 Uhr
Ok, die klassen habe ich gefunden und in die style.css meines aktuellen thems die folgenden Zeilen eingetragen:
.form-item form-type-checkbox form-item-field-color-und-33 {
color: red;
}
es tut sich aber nichts.
Oder muss ich das definieren:
<label class="option" for="edit-field-color-und-32">Blau-Grün </label>
?
Gruß, Manuel
Wenn die Klasse des Labels
am 02.05.2011 - 07:50 Uhr
Wenn die Klasse des Labels den Namen form-item-field-color-und-33 müsstest du diese dann auch korrekt ansprechen - hier hast du den Punkt vor dem Klassennamen vergessen. Korrekt müsste dein CSS wie folgt ausschauen:
.form-item .form-item-field-color-und-33 {
color: red;
}
Grundlagen in CSS kannst du bspw auf den folgenden Seiten lernen:
http://www.css4you.de/
http://de.selfhtml.org/css/index.htm
http://jendryschik.de/wsdev/einfuehrung/
SteffenR
hmmm, ich hab das genau so in
am 03.05.2011 - 16:53 Uhr
hmmm, ich hab das genau so in die style.css meines aktuellen themes gepackt, tut sich nichts, hab auch mit firebug drübergeschaut, nichts.
gibt es da noch was zu beachten?
dreamcracker schrieb hmmm,
am 03.05.2011 - 17:13 Uhr
hmmm, ich hab das genau so in die style.css meines aktuellen themes gepackt, tut sich nichts, hab auch mit firebug drübergeschaut, nichts.
gibt es da noch was zu beachten?
Oh - ich seh gerade - du hast auf dem Label nicht die Klasse liegen. Du müsstest dies über CSS Attribut-Selektoren lösen.
label[for~="form-item-field-color-und-33"] {
color: #ff0000;
}
Dann sollte es funktionieren.
SteffenR
funktioniert leider auch
am 03.05.2011 - 18:13 Uhr
funktioniert leider auch nicht.
Habe es hinbekommen!
am 03.05.2011 - 18:23 Uhr
.form-item-field-colour-und-44{
color: blue;
}
Danke für die unterstützung!
dreamcracker
am 03.05.2011 - 19:09 Uhr
funktioniert leider auch nicht.
Um dir hier genauer weiterzuhelfen müsste man sich dann wohl mal das HTML genauer anschauen. Im Firebug kannst du dein CSS auch erweitern und hast dann einen Live-Preview deiner Änderung.
Versuch dies doch erst einmal ..
SteffenR